Gimpymoo Posted February 7 Report Share Posted February 7 22 hours ago, BilboBaggins05 said: Meadow lane serving as an away pub. The "Meadow lane sports bar" at Notts county is alright to be fair, comfy with good food as well as far as football catering goes. For parking, if getting there an hour before kick off, parking on the embankment on the road by the river costs a fiver but be warned, getting out can take forever so not ideal if you ware wanting a quick getaway. I parked at Long Ashton park and ride at your place and that was rather good, quick getaway. Getting away from the City ground in the pedestrian stampede can be slow. Nottingham council are very much "Anti Car" and it shows. If you are able to walk, I would consider the train station car park, a bit less of a walk than from Ashton Gate to Long ashton park and ride. Can get away reasonably OK. Is a fiver after 10am I think. Would double check. Train Station is about 10-15 minute walk from Meadow Lane (Notts County) if you are going to the sports bar. Gimpymoo Posted February 7 Report Share Posted February 7 24 minutes ago, weepywall said: Thanks for the info...I'm heading up more in hope than expectation and we don't do shots on goal so your keeper should be fine. No worries. Oh, I forgot to mention and cannot edit post but the £5 parking by the river on the embankment is CASH only. There is bit before the chargeable area where you can park for free as you go in through the gates to the embankment. This has the second advantage of allowing you to get out quicker. About 20 minute walk to the ground from there. 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
